ABSTRACT
Objective To observe the effects of the different serum uric acid levels on expression of Alzheimer’s disease biomarkers (APP and BACE1) in rats. Methods Intraperitoneal injection of oxygen of oxazine acid potassium was used to produce HUA models in rats. H&E staining was used to detect the morphological changes of the hippocampus. Western blot was used to detect the protein levels of APP and BACE1 of the hippocampus. Results Compared with nor-mal control group, the serum uric acid and the protein levels of APP and BACE1 in the hippocampus was obviously in-creased at OAPS treatment group (P0.05). Conclusion The higher level of serum uric acid may be a protective factor of AD. The higher serum uric acid levels, the lower the risk of AD.
